STOP!!! Hold on just a minute.
Weather you’re copying the work of your silly friend or a well respected researcher or author in your field
It’s still a form of plagiarism and it’s wrong!
You need to include in your work
what others have said and found out but you have to clearly and explicitly state
where the information has come from
and give them their credit
so that others reading it can find out the original source.
